Conditional Job Offer Template for Philippines

A Conditional Job Offer is a formal written document used in the Philippines that extends an offer of employment subject to the fulfillment of specific conditions. The document must comply with Philippine Labor Code requirements and related employment legislation, including DOLE regulations. It outlines the proposed terms of employment, including position, compensation, benefits, and specific conditions that must be met before the offer becomes final, such as background checks, medical examinations, or document submissions. The document serves as a preliminary agreement between the employer and prospective employee, providing clear terms while protecting both parties' interests under Philippine law.

What is a Conditional Job Offer?

The Conditional Job Offer is a critical document in the Philippine employment process, serving as a bridge between initial candidate selection and formal employment. This document is typically used when an employer wishes to secure a candidate's commitment while ensuring certain prerequisites are met before employment begins. The Conditional Job Offer must align with the Labor Code of the Philippines and various DOLE regulations, making it a legally significant document that requires careful drafting. It includes essential employment terms, conditions precedent such as background checks, medical clearances, or regulatory requirements, and often forms the basis for the final employment contract. The document is particularly important in industries with strict regulatory requirements or positions requiring specific qualifications, certifications, or security clearances.

What sections should be included in a Conditional Job Offer?

1. Company Letterhead and Date: Official company letterhead with complete contact information and date of offer

2. Candidate Information: Full name and address of the prospective employee

3. Offer Statement: Clear statement of the conditional job offer, including position title and department

4. Conditions Precedent: Specific conditions that must be met before the offer becomes final (e.g., background check, medical examination, submission of documents)

5. Position Details: Job title, department, reporting relationship, and brief description of primary responsibilities

6. Compensation and Benefits: Basic salary, allowances, bonuses, and statutory benefits as per Philippine law

7. Employment Status: Nature of employment (regular/probationary) and probationary period if applicable

8. Start Date: Proposed commencement date of employment, subject to fulfillment of conditions

9. Work Schedule: Working hours, days, and location

10. Offer Validity: Deadline for accepting the offer and instructions for signifying acceptance

11. Closing: Signature block for authorized company representative

What sections are optional to include in a Conditional Job Offer?

1. Relocation Package: Details of relocation assistance if the position requires relocation

2. Non-Compete Clause: Include when the position involves access to sensitive company information or high-level responsibilities

3. Confidentiality Statement: For positions requiring handling of sensitive information

4. Training Requirements: Specific training or certification requirements that must be completed

5. Project-Specific Conditions: For project-based roles with specific deliverables or timelines

6. Vehicle/Equipment Provision: When the role includes company-provided vehicles or equipment

7. Commission Structure: For sales or similar roles with performance-based compensation

8. Flexible Work Arrangements: When offering remote or hybrid work options

What schedules should be included in a Conditional Job Offer?

1. Schedule A - Job Description: Detailed description of roles, responsibilities, and performance expectations

2. Schedule B - Benefits Summary: Comprehensive list of company benefits and eligibility criteria

3. Schedule C - Required Documents: List of documents required for pre-employment requirements

4. Schedule D - Company Policies: Summary of key company policies applicable to the position

5. Appendix 1 - Medical Examination Requirements: Specific medical tests and examinations required

6. Appendix 2 - Background Check Authorization Form: Form for authorizing background checks and reference checks
